Dates & Times

Join us for the Preview Evening of the Roydon Art Show 2026 on Saturday, 2nd May at 7.30pm. This exciting art event during the May bank holiday will showcase both local and some from further afield, artists. The exhibition will continue on Sunday, 3rd May from 10.00am to 5:00pm and on Monday, 4th May from 10.00am to 4.30pm.

About Roydon Art Show

Run by volunteers for many years, the Roydon Art Show 2026 aims to provide the community and visitors with an exciting art event during the May bank holiday. This event showcases hundreds of original artworks, offers local artists a platform to exhibit and sell their creations, and raises funds for the village hall.

Two men holding wine glasses, engaged in conversation at an art gallery.

Preview evening

A highlight of the village calendar, the preview evening for the Roydon Art Show 2026 offers the first opportunity to view this year’s exhibition featuring local artists and purchase artworks before the official opening. Guests can enjoy a drink and canapés while mingling with friends and artists. Ticket price £12.50.

Get more from your visit...

The main part of your visit is the chance to look at approximately 300 original art works, including photographic art and mixed media works, from local artists, artists from neighbouring towns and villages, and in some cases, from further afield. There will be a broad range of topics - not just pictures of Roydon. There will also be a wide range of materials used: oils and water colour are very popular, but there are also mixed media pictures.

On the Sunday & Monday, refreshments including tea, coffee and cakes will be available throughout the day.

  

Subject to availability, you can even buy whole cakes and delicious sandwiches to take away with you. And remember, all profits go to charity.

Enjoy a leisurely stroll around the exhibition...


 You will find two halls filled with up to 300 artworks from local artists, both professional and those who paint purely for enjoyment. There will be a wide variety of styles and a variety of media used by the artists. So if you want a soft watercolour of a local scene, or something more vibrant, there is bound to be something to catch your eye. 


And don't forget the popular raffle. For £1 per ticket, you'll have the chance to win a selected artwork.

By car

 Harlow Rd, Roydon, Harlow CM19 5HH 

Roydon Village is on the B181, located 1.5 miles (2.4 km) west of Harlow, 3.5 miles (5.7 km) east of Hoddesdon and 4.6 miles (7.4 km) north-west of Epping. Easy access via the A10, A414, M11 and A1169


Car parking

There is limited parking in front of the Village Hall, but there is additional parking in Beaumont Park Drive opposite Bakery Close. (Turn right out of the village hall car park and take the first turning on the left.)

By train

Roydon station is on the Liverpool Street/Stratford to Cambridge railway line with trains stopping about twice an hour (check timetable). From the station, it’s about a 10-15 minute walk. (Over the canal bridge, up the High Street past the church on your right and the village green on your left, to the end of the road where you turn left and the village hall is about 100 metres on your left.)


By boat

Roydon lies on the Stort Navigation and River Stort. Short stay moorings are available at the Roydon Marina which is about 15 minutes walk to the Village Hall.
